A Little Bit About Me

My Heart and My Art

With a passion for creating art in many forms through my life, I have found my choice of artistic expression through the beautiful translucency and flow that watercolor paint produces. A follower of God's promises and truths in the Bible, it has long been my desire to weave these two passions into one...illustrating scripture.

The Promise Palette is my venture to encourage others to place trust in His promises and truths, whether on a plateau or in the valley. Choosing a verse that brings me calm and confidence, then illustrating it and sending an envelope of tangible encouragement to others is a meaningful way to share my love of connection, creativity and Christ.
